Whitefield, once a quiet suburb, has undergone a remarkable transformation to become one of the fastest-growing areas in Bangalore. The influx of IT companies, coupled with the development of residential and commercial spaces, has turned Whitefield into a bustling cosmopolitan locale. The area’s strategic location and connectivity have further fueled its growth.

Yelahanka, situated in the northern part of Bangalore, has emerged as a rapidly growing residential and commercial hub. Its proximity to the Kempegowda International , coupled with planned infrastructure projects, has contributed to Yelahanka’s ascent as one of the fastest-growing areas, attracting both investors and homebuyers.

Sarjapur Road has witnessed a surge in real estate activity, making it one of Bangalore’s fastest-growing corridors. The area’s strategic location between the Outer Ring Road and Electronic City, coupled with the presence of IT companies, has led to an influx of residential and commercial developments, transforming Sarjapur Road into a vibrant hub.

Jigani, located in the southern outskirts of Bangalore, has garnered attention as an emerging area for both residential and industrial development. The establishment of industrial zones, coupled with planned infrastructure projects, has positioned Jigani as one of the fastest-growing areas in the city.

Hebbal, with its scenic lake and proximity to the Bangalore International Airport, has become a focal point for real estate growth. The development of the Hebbal flyover and the establishment of tech parks and business centers have catapulted Hebbal into the league of Bangalore’s fastest-growing areas.

Kanakapura Road, extending from the heart of Bangalore to the southern outskirts, has experienced significant development. The area’s accessibility, coupled with the presence of educational institutions and recreational amenities, has contributed to Kanakapura Road’s status as one of the fastest-growing regions in Bangalore.
